The Phillies had issues with plate umpire Angel Hernandez's strike zone all night. On a strikeout near game's end, Schwarber went ballistic.
Kyle Schwarber slammed his bat to the dirt. He spiked his helmet. He turned to home-plate umpire Angel Hernandez and gestured with both arms in all directions.The Phillies fought for every inch of home plate, dueling with Hernandez over a strike zone that ranged from inconsistent to incomprehensible. And when Hernandez called Schwarber out on strikes in the ninth inning, well, the mild-mannered Schwarber went berserk.
“I think everyone kind of followed what’s going on,” Schwarber said. “I’m not here to bury anyone, but that wasn’t very good. I don’t how to really say it. It just wasn’t very good.”
